Understanding Stem Cell Therapy: What You Need to Know

Stem cell therapy uses undifferentiated cells — known as stem cells — to help regenerate damaged tissues or replace dysfunctional cells. These cells have the remarkable ability to develop into various types of specialized cells, making them an exciting tool in regenerative medicine. Stem cells can be sourced from different areas: autologous (from the patient's own body), umbilical cord blood, or even bone marrow.

The core goal of stem cell therapy is to harness the body’s natural healing powers to treat conditions where tissue repair is needed. It holds promise for a variety of chronic diseases and injuries, where traditional treatments often fall short.

Conditions Stem Cell Therapy Can Treat

Stem cell therapy has shown potential in treating various conditions. Here are some areas where stem cells are being investigated or used in clinical settings:

Neurological Conditions

  • Parkinson’s Disease: Stem cells may help regenerate neurons, offering potential for improved motor functions.

  • Alzheimer’s Disease: Research is exploring how stem cells could repair damaged brain tissues, possibly slowing cognitive decline.

  • Spinal Cord Injuries: Stem cells may be able to regenerate spinal cord tissue, potentially restoring lost functions.

Autoimmune Disorders

  • Multiple Sclerosis: Stem cells may reduce flare-ups and slow the progression of MS.

  • Rheumatoid Arthritis & Lupus: Stem cell therapy could reduce the autoimmune responses that attack healthy tissues.

Cardiovascular Conditions

  • Heart Disease: Stem cells have shown promise in repairing damaged heart tissue and improving heart function after a heart attack.

Endocrine and Hematological Diseases

  • Diabetes: Stem cells could help regenerate insulin-producing cells in the pancreas.

  • Leukemia: Stem cells are crucial in regenerating healthy blood cells for patients undergoing chemotherapy.

The Risks of Stem Cell Therapy: What to Consider

While stem cell therapy offers significant potential, there are risks to be aware of. Like any medical treatment, it is important to approach stem cell therapy with caution and knowledge.

Tumor Growth

Improper application of stem cells can lead to tumor formation, especially if the stem cells are not differentiated correctly.

Immune Rejection

If using allogeneic (donor) stem cells, there is a risk that the recipient's immune system might reject the cells.

Infection

Like any procedure that involves injections or surgery, there is a risk of infection at the treatment site.

Lack of Long-Term Data

Many stem cell therapies are still in experimental stages, and long-term outcomes are not fully understood.

How to Choose the Right Stem Cell Clinic

When considering stem cell therapy, finding a reputable clinic is crucial. Not all stem cell clinics operate with the same medical standards, so due diligence is necessary to ensure your safety.

Red Flags to Watch For

  • Guaranteed Results: No clinic should promise a cure. Always be cautious if a clinic offers "guaranteed" outcomes.

  • Lack of Scientific Evidence: The clinic should provide peer-reviewed studies or clinical trial data supporting its treatments.

  • Unclear Stem Cell Sourcing: A credible clinic will explain the source of the stem cells (autologous, donor, etc.).

  • Unqualified Staff: Ensure that medical professionals are board-certified and experienced in regenerative medicine.

Choosing a clinic that meets these standards is essential for your safety and the potential effectiveness of the treatment.
